Symposium "Symmetries and Phases in the Universe"
The Excellence Cluster Universe will host the second ‘Symmetries and Phases in the Universe’ symposium. The event will take place at Kloster Irsee (Allgäu) – the same venue as the first symposium in 2008 - from February 27 through March 1, 2012.
Cosmology and physics of the Universe is a broad interdisciplinary research discipline involving different fields of physics. The main goal of the Excellence Cluster Universe is to face the fundamental challenges of modern cosmology by bridging the gap between the astrophysics and the particle, nuclear, plasma and astro physics communities. This will create synergies between the individual groups and at the same time result in new approaches to research into open questions relating to the physics of the Universe.
For this symposium the Cluster will present international top-level scientists from different areas of expertise. In the unique atmosphere of the former monastery the scientists will discuss insights into the current status and developments in their respective fields as well as their impact on other areas. The presentations given by the guest speakers will offer a unique variety of topics touching both theoretical and experimental physics.
